On June 15th, 2026, as Erie County faces two cases of measles this month, the first cases in eight years, U.S. Senator Chuck Schumer today stood with public health officials, concerned parents, and doctors and demanded that the Trump administration take immediate action to address measles outbreaks across the country. Schumer will explain that under the Department of Health and Human Services (HHS) Secretary Robert F. Kennedy, Jr.’s leadership, the Trump administration has facilitated the rapid growth of measles cases after it gutted funding for vaccine awareness and public health, destabilized HHS’s infectious disease workforce, and continues to sow doubt about the safety of the measles vaccine. For the second year in a row, there have been more than 2,000 cases of measles nationwide, which is why Schumer demanded that Secretary Kennedy bring back CDC experts fired by ‘DOGE,’ restore measles-related grants, and boost funding for public health programs to keep Western New York kids safe from measles.Â
